Responsibilities

  • Manage all aspects of the engineering and maintenance functions, including the direct management of engineers and maintenance managers/supervisors. Provide direction, guidance, and support, fostering a positive work environment and promoting professional development
  • Ensure the site has an effective predictive/preventive maintenance program which has a maintenance strategy for all assets to remove unscheduled down time, increase the lifespan of assets by keeping them in optimal condition, and contain maintenance strategies so assets are timely maintained to minimize costs of asset breakdowns
  • Oversee the preventative maintenance programs for the facility, electrical distribution, plant utility systems, architecture, process instrumentation, and all production machinery and equipment through assigned staff and outside contractors to support sustained plant operations and maximize operational efficiency
  • Collaborate with senior management to identify and prioritize capital improvement projects. Recommend expense or capital projects which are necessary or will improve productivity, safety, or operational efficiency
  • Oversee the design, planning, and execution of capital and expense projects, ensuring they meet budget and timeline as defined
  • Partner with others regarding the resolution of ongoing or escalated problems, the implementation of new procedures or processes, the introduction of new equipment installation and layout, and products or product lines
  • Perform replacement analysis of equipment considering space costs, depreciation, service life, and maintenance costs; advise production management of information and recommend appropriate actions
  • Ensure good business communication practices at all levels to ensure key stakeholders are well informed and can appropriately respond as needed
  • Ensure all process changes, equipment changes, or product changes are understood by affected employees in a timely fashion. Engage and interact with staff on a regular basis assisting them with their concerns and questions
  • Source and evaluate vendors, contractors, and suppliers to obtain quality products and services at competitive prices. Negotiate contracts and agreements with external parties as necessary
  • Develop and utilize maintenance key performance indicators (KPI) to drive improvements to plant reliability. Drive continuous improvement initiatives to optimize plant operations and reduce waste
  • Identify opportunities to implement new technologies, processes, and methodologies to enhance plant performance
  • Conduct or coordinate regular safety inspections, risk assessments, and safety training programs
  • Generate reports on plant performance, maintenance activities, and project updates for management review
  • Maintain accurate documentation of maintenance records, engineering plans, and compliance documentation
  • Prepare and manage the department's budget, ensuring cost-effective allocation of resources
  • Ensure compliance with quality, safety, environmental, and repair requirements for all equipment and infrastructure pertaining to any engineering-owned functions
  • Manage assigned employees, including recruitment, scheduling, development, evaluation, performance management, and career development; hold self and employees accountable for results
  • Ensure all plant environmental policies and procedures reflect current DFA guidelines and regulatory requirements and proper reporting is completed
  • Follow all DFA good manufacturing practices (GMP) and work in a manner consistent with all corporate regulatory, food safety, quality, and sanitation requirements
